    My 1 yr old cat who has never had kittens is lactating to an adopted 7 month old.
    My 1 yr old cat, who has never had a litter of kittens, is lactating to my 7 month old adopted kitten. Is it even possible for him to make her lactate, or is there a possibility of her being pregnant? She got outside almost 2 months ago during her heat, but has no physical signs of pregnancy. Prehaps she miscarried, and is still lactating due to the kittens suckling. Is this even possible? Please help!

    First of all, are you sure there is milk? A lot of cats will form a bond and do this out of comfort... The gestation for a cat is about 2 months so if your cat is indeed lactating, she A) is indeed pregnant and due to give birth at any time or B) is having a false pregnancy. If you are worried about her, take her to a vet who can palpate her abdomen to see if she is pregnant. A false pregnancy will have all of the characteristics of a real one-not harmful. Please spay her ASAP or she will keep trying to get out to "meet friends" not to mention making love to your house shoes, sometimes loudly!
